Generates a chord and ouputs up to 4 x 1v/oct voltages and a polyphonic 1v/oct signal seperately.
11+
Generates a chord and outputs up to 4 x 1v/oct voltages and a polyphonic 1v/oct signal separately.
1212

1313
* **Root**: Chooses the root note (1v/oct, input range -4v to 4v)
1414
* **Type**: Chooses the chord type between major, minor, dominant 7, minor 7, major 7, suspended 2nd, suspended 4th, diminished, augmented (input range -4v to 4v)
@@ -23,3 +23,11 @@ Generates a chord and ouputs up to 4 x 1v/oct voltages and a polyphonic 1v/oct s
2323
The first 1v/oct output (and first poly channel) will always be the bass note, in case you wish to route that to a bass oscillator.
2424

2525
If the chord is a triad (3 notes), the 4th 1v/oct output will be the bass note + 1 octave for convenience. The polyphonic output will not include this higher note.

## ScaleCV
28+
![ChordCV](https://i.imgur.com/GHhsEgZ.jpg "ScaleCV")
29+
30+
Generates a scale and outputs a polyphonic 1v/oct signal with 8 notes.
31+
32+
* **Root**: Chooses the root note (1v/oct, input range -4v to 4v)
33+
* **Mode**: Chooses the scale mode (input range -4v to 4v)
